  9. Camp around the N or the E in New Hannover and save your game, head west toward the Dakota river on foot and creep around the rocks that surround the river banks. Woodpeckers, Robins, Cardinals, Sparrows, Bluejays, Songbirds, Oriolles and even the odd eagle or too will spawn randomly on the tops of them. I personally like following the river north as it seems to have more spawn points. Protip: Using your binoculars usually causes them to fly away (stupid mechanic imo) so just use a rifle scope or aim your bow to find out what bird it is.
